Страница 1 из 1

прозрачный squid 2.7 + 10 бэкэндов http

Добавлено: 2011-03-16 14:41:49
imroot
Здрастввуйте, дайте дельный совет или ткните носом, есть фря 7.3 + squid + прозрачность.
есть куча серверов в миру к котором нужен доступ по http (один проект имеет 10 бэкэндов). у себя в хостс прописываю (например) 8.8.8.8 project.com 123.project.com
так вот когда я:
1) пингую узел по деменому имени получаю правельный ип в ответах
2) SSH захожу куда нужно
а вот когда curl -I project.com
получаю ответ от разных бэк эндов, хотя по идее должен сразу попадать на тот который у меня в хостс.

Код: Выделить всё

HTTP/1.0 200 OK
Server: nginx
Date: Wed, 16 Mar 2011 11:36:53 GMT
Content-Type: text/html; charset=utf-8
Last-Modified: Wed, 16 Mar 2011 11:22:45 GMT
X-Backend: bk4.project.com
Content-Length: 111494
X-location: root
Age: 47
X-Cache: HIT from proxy
Connection: close

а вот если снести заворачивающее правило то попадаю на на нужный X-Backend.

правила сквида

Код: Выделить всё

acl XZ dstdomain .project.com
always_direct allow XZ
и так гнал

Код: Выделить всё

acl all src 0/0
no_cache deny all
Заранее благодарен!

Re: прозрачный squid 2.7 + 10 бэкэндов http

Добавлено: 2011-03-16 17:02:08
imroot
или как определённые узлы прокинуть в обход прокси?